Offensive Line Shoulder Block Progression Drills

Purpose

Teaching the shoulder block

Description

First Progression – Fit drill

Do three reps each shoulder

  • do 3 reps then next group
  • one shoulder at a time

Step 1: Get in position

  • 6 point stance
  • facemask centered on bag (6 inches away)

Step 2: Prepare to deliver a blow

  • arm cocked back on “Ready” (ready to deliver a blow)
  • arm slightly tensed

Step 3: Deliver the blow

  • deliver a blow on “Set/Go”
  • do not hit with fist
    • fist inside on chest
    • elbow up (forearm parallel to ground)
    • big blocking surface
    • use flat surface of the forearm
  • all of chest on bag
  • earhole on the bag
    • pinch neck and shoulder
  • roll the hips
  • belt buckle on the ground
  • eyes to the sky
  • hold in extended position

Second Progression – 2 Point Drill

Do three reps each shoulder

  • do 3 reps then next group
  • one shoulder at a time

Step 1: Get in position

  • 2 point stance
  • facemask 6 inches from bag
  • good football position
    • butt down
    • back straight

Step 2: Deliver the blow

  • on call step with opposite foot of shoulder
  • deliver blow with forearm and shoulder
  • roll the hips
  • eyes up
  • belt buckle on the ground

Third Progression – 3 Point Drill

Do three reps each shoulder

  • do 3 reps then next group
  • one shoulder at a time

Step 1: Get in position

  • 3 point stance
  • 1 yard away from bag or sled

Step 2: Deliver the blow

  • 6″ step with opposite foot
  • get ready to deliver blow
  • deliver blow on 3rd step

Step 3: Drive the bag or sled

  • keep butt down
  • back straight
  • eyes up
  • drive the feet – “pound the ground”

Coaching Points

Shoulder and forearm should hit simultaniously. Make sure back is straight, so that the strength of the legs will add to the blow.
